GAINESVILLE - The Gators plan to honor walk-on QB Michael Guilford by wearing stickers on their helmets during Saturday's game against Kentucky. Coach Urban Meyer said he let the players choose what they wanted to do as a tribute to Guilford, who died Friday in a motorcycle accident.
Meyer and 10 players attended Guilford's funeral Tuesday in Blountstown.
ANDERSON IN THE MIX: Florida cornerbacks coach Chuck Heater said if Markihe Anderson (knee) is healthy enough to play against Kentucky, he plans to get the sophomore involved with some of the substitution packages.
'I'm not ... looking at him from a standpoint of one to two corners,' Heater said. 'I'm going to try to work him in that third or fourth corner, depending on the package.'
